The Critical Role of Data Integrity in Modern Digital Ecosystems

Data integrity is foundational to trust—be it in financial transactions, academic credentials, intellectual property, or supply chain provenance. As organizations increasingly migrate operations to digital platforms, ensuring that information remains unaltered and verifiable is paramount. Traditional centralized systems, however, often suffer from vulnerabilities related to single points of failure and opaque audit trails.

Blockchain technology addresses these issues by providing a decentralized, immutable ledger that documents every change or transaction securely. Unlike conventional databases, blockchains offer an auditable history that can be independently verified, significantly reducing the risk of data tampering.
